Hi Nishit,
The rx_no_dma_resources means we are dropping packets because we don't have any
free descriptors in the RX Queue. While rx_missed_errors are due to
insufficient space to store an ingress packet, so basically we ran out of
buffers or bandwidth on the PCIe bus.
Thanks for the explanation. Is there any way to verify whether we are
running out of buffers or bandwidth on the PCIe bus ?

One another interesting observation.
When we have changed the packet buffer from 512 KB to 128 KB (by
changing rx_pb_size in ixgbe_82599.c), per packet latency is reduced
from 500 microseconds to 100 microseconds for 64 bytes packets.
Does it mean some kind of relation with size of packet buffer ?
All that said when you see the rx_no_dma_resources errors is their rate
comparable with what you were seeing for rx_missed_errors? Both will lead to
the same thing, dropped packets.
I have find out the frame size from where we are getting
rx_missed_errors and below is a rate at those sizes.
frame size 110 bytes (avg. latency 45 microseconds)
- no rx_missed_errors.
- rx_no_dma_resources increase rate is 8200000/sec
frame size 108 bytes (avg. latency 345 microseconds)
- rx_missed_errors increase rate is 207000/sec
- rx_no_dma_resources increase rate is 8300000/sec
Also what does 'lspci -vvv' show, I'm looking to see if you are getting the
full PCIe bandwidth. You could also try to turn on FC which should lower these
types of overflow occurrences.
Enabling flow control is even increasing the latency. Seems to be
tester machine is not understanding the PAUSE frames and FC also clears
the DROP_EN bit that is again increasing the latency.

Hi,
We are measuring packet latencies at various packet sizes (64 bytes to
1518 bytes) with 82599 card with ixgbe driver 3.7.21.
Setup:
Spirent test center sender machine with 82599
(ixgbe 3.7.21 and vanilla 2.6.39.4) Spirent test center receiver
10 G<------------------------> 10G
10G<------------------------------> 10G
When we don't have an increase in "rx_missed_errors" and
"rx_no_dma_resources", we are getting per packet latency around 40-70
microseconds. ("rx_no_buffer_count" is not increasing)
When we have an increase in "rx_no_dma_resources", we are still getting
per packet latency around 40-70 microseconds.
("rx_no_buffer_count" is not increasing)
When we have an increase in "rx_missed_errors", we are getting per
packet latency around 500 microseconds. (rx_no_buffer_count is not
increasing)
Is there any specific reason for latency increase when "rx_missed_errors"
are increased ?
Is there a way to control it ?
